10. U For Life extends the schools Facebook
presence with personal & engaging modules
Integrated with Facebook
• Newsfeed updates
• Linked to School’s Fan
Page
Nostalgic and current content
loaded into application
Photo tagging promotes alumni to
alumni communication
Branded for the school
Provides Updated data
• Email addresses, etc.
Can help discover lost alumni

15. 3. Curation and Rephrasing
Curation is finding the best content from
trusted and reliable sources and
organizing for distribution in various
social media platforms.
Rephrasing is taking the content you
find and tweaking the lead in to fit your
audience and your needs.
